WebChipseal (also chip seal or chip and seal) is a pavement surface treatment that combines one or more layer(s) of asphalt with one or more layer(s) of fine aggregate. In the United States, chipseals are typically used on rural … WebScrub seal is a more advanced and aggressive multi-step chip seal process that uses a specialized emulsion as an asphalt concrete rejuvenator and chip binder in conjunction with a mechanized scrub broom that forces the optimum amount of emulsion into existing pavement surface cracks. Waterproofs and seals small cracks and imperfections, preserving structural integrity. Enriches aged and oxidized asphalt pavements. Improves skid resistance and provides durable friction. Protects underlying pavement from traffic wear. Stretches maintenance dollars as one of the lowest cost treatments available.
